Download Sample Ask For Discount Japan Popsicle Stick Moulding Production Line Market By Type Segment Analysis The Popsicle stick moulding production line in Japan is segmented primarily based on the type of moulding technology employed, including traditional compression moulding, injection moulding, and emerging hybrid systems. Traditional compression moulding remains the most prevalent due to its cost-effectiveness and simplicity, serving a significant share of the market, particularly for standard-sized sticks. Injection moulding, though initially capital-intensive, is gaining traction owing to its superior precision, higher throughput, and ability to produce customized shapes, positioning it as a high-growth segment. Hybrid systems integrating both technologies are also emerging, aiming to optimize production efficiency and product quality. The market size for each type reflects their adoption rates, with traditional compression moulding estimated to account for approximately 60% of the market, while injection moulding captures around 30%, and hybrid systems making up the remaining 10%. Over the next 5–10 years, injection moulding is projected to exhibit the highest CAGR, driven by technological advancements and increasing demand for customized, eco-friendly products. The maturity stage of these segments varies, with traditional compression moulding approaching saturation in mature manufacturing zones, whereas injection moulding and hybrid systems are in the growth phase, characterized by rapid technological innovation and expanding adoption. Japan Popsicle Stick Moulding Production Line Market By Application Segment Analysis The application landscape for popsicle stick moulding in Japan is primarily divided into foodservice, retail, and industrial sectors. The foodservice segment, encompassing ice cream vendors, convenience stores, and quick-service restaurants, remains the dominant application, accounting for approximately 70% of total demand. This segment benefits from consistent consumption patterns and the need for large-scale, cost-efficient production lines capable of meeting high-volume demands. Retail applications, including packaged ice cream products sold through supermarkets and specialty stores, are experiencing steady growth driven by increasing consumer preference for premium and artisanal frozen treats. Industrial applications, such as manufacturing of craft sticks and eco-friendly packaging components, are emerging as niche markets, propelled by sustainability initiatives and innovation in biodegradable materials. The market size for the foodservice segment is estimated at around USD 1.2 billion, with retail and industrial segments collectively contributing the remaining USD 500 million. Over the next decade, the retail segment is expected to grow at a CAGR of approximately 4%, fueled by rising consumer demand for diverse frozen products and eco-conscious packaging solutions. The growth stage of these application segments varies; foodservice remains mature but continues to evolve with automation and customization, while retail and industrial applications are in the growth phase, driven by innovation and sustainability trends.
